Sep 30, 2012 · MLA Format Cover Page. This page is double spaced and the letters are centered. Type the name of your university or college. Skip to about one-third of the page and type your research paper title, include a subtitle if you have. Skip several lines down and type your name, your course name and number, your instructor name and your paper’s due date. How to Do a Title Page in MLA Format (with Examples) - wikiHow Jul 15, 2010 · How to Do a Title Page in MLA Format - Creating a Title Page Write the title about one third of the way down the page. Leave 2-3 lines, then write your name. Leave 2-3 lines. Write the course or class information. Write the instructor's name on the next line. Write the date on the next line.
